WebJul 1, 2011 · The results indicate that if, as predicted, the CYP90A3/OsCPD1 and CYP 90A4/ OsCPD2 genes do function in the BR biosynthesis pathway, they may each have enough capacity to catalyze BR bios synthesis on their own, and the oscpd1-1 mutant may not be deficient in endogenous BRs. Expand WebA retrotransposon insertion mutant of CYP90A3/OsCPD1, oscpd1-1, did not produce any BR-deficient phenotype or feedback upregulation of genes for BR biosynthesis enzymes. WebDec 1, 2024 · The overall growth and development of oscpd1 and oscpd2 single knock-out mutants was indistinguishable from the wild-type, whereas, the oscpd1 oscpd2 double mutant displayed multiple and obvious BR-related defects. Cytological analyses further indicated the defective cell elongation in oscpd1 oscpd2 double mutant.
